Why These Are the Top Subaru Repair Auto Repair Shops in Weyanoke

The Subaru repair market for Weyanoke residents is almost entirely dependent on the larger city of Alexandria, located approximately 15 miles away. The market in this region of Central Louisiana is characterized by a handful of highly competent independent shops, as there is no dedicated Subaru-only specialist. Competition is moderate but of high quality, with the top shops building their reputation on trust and expertise with specific brands like Subaru. Pricing is generally more affordable than dealership rates, with labor costs typically ranging from $100 - $130 per hour. For common Subaru-specific issues, a head gasket replacement can cost between $2,500 - $3,500, while a standard CVT fluid service is typically $250 - $400. The absence of a direct Subaru dealership in the immediate vicinity means these independent shops are the primary resource for owners, and they have risen to the occasion with specialized knowledge and reliable service. For highly complex procedures like official EyeSight calibration, owners may still need to travel to the nearest Subaru dealership in Lafayette or Lake Charles.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about subaru repair services in Weyanoke, LA

What are the most common Subaru repair issues for drivers in the Weyanoke area?

In Weyanoke and surrounding rural areas, common issues include head gasket failures on older models (like the Outback and Forester) due to engine stress from rough roads, and CV joint/boot wear from dirt and gravel driveways. Also, the humid climate can accelerate rust and electrical connection corrosion, which local shops are familiar with addressing.

How can I find a quality, trustworthy Subaru repair shop near Weyanoke?

Look for shops in nearby towns like Bunkie or Opelousas that specifically advertise Subaru expertise or are ASE-certified. Check for online reviews from other local Subaru owners and ask if the shop uses genuine Subaru parts or high-quality equivalents, which is crucial for all-wheel-drive system repairs common to the brand.

When should I seek local service for my Subaru's check engine light around Weyanoke?

Seek service immediately if the light is flashing, indicating a severe misfire that could damage the catalytic converter on long, rural drives. For a steady light, schedule a diagnostic soon, as it could relate to emissions or the oxygen sensors, which need proper function for reliable performance on local highways like LA-10.

Are Subaru repair costs higher in Weyanoke compared to larger cities?

Labor rates in rural Avoyelles Parish may be slightly lower than in Baton Rouge, but parts availability can sometimes cause delays and minor cost increases for specific components. Building a relationship with a local shop can lead to more predictable pricing and potentially better labor rates for regular maintenance.

What local driving conditions should influence my Subaru's maintenance schedule in Weyanoke?

The combination of agricultural backroads, seasonal humidity, and frequent short trips in a small town means you should adhere strictly to severe service intervals. This includes more frequent changes of differential and transmission fluids to protect the AWD system, and more diligent inspections of suspension components and undercarriage for rust or damage.
